Welcome to Barrier Breakers Unlimited Inc. This document outlines the policies and expectations for all participants, families, and volunteers involved in our programs, including the LaunchPoint initiative and The Continuum enrichment center. These policies are designed to ensure a safe, inclusive, and effective learning environment for all. Please read each section carefully.

1. Code of Conduct

BBU is committed to creating a safe, respectful, and inclusive environment. Participants and families must treat all individuals with kindness, follow program rules, and avoid disruptive or discriminatory behavior.

 

Participants and families are expected to:

 

  • Treat all individuals with respect and kindness
  • Use inclusive and respectful language
  • Follow program rules and staff directions
  • Report concerns or conflicts to staff immediately
  • Avoid disruptive behavior that affects others’ ability to learn and grow

 

Unacceptable behaviors include:

 

  • Bullying, intimidation, or harassment
  • Aggressive physical or verbal behavior
  • Discrimination of any kind
  • Repeated refusal to follow staff instructions

 

Participants who violate the Code of Conduct will be guided through a restorative process. Repeated violations may result in temporary or permanent suspension from programs.

2. Attendance Policy

Participants should attend regularly and notify staff in advance of absences. After three unexcused absences, a review meeting may be scheduled.

BBU relies on consistency and routine to help participants thrive.

Expectations:

 

  • Participants are expected to attend all scheduled programming unless excused
  • Parents/guardians must call or email the program in advance if a participant will be absent
  • After 3 unexcused absences, BBU may schedule a review meeting with the family

Why it matters: Regular attendance ensures that participants don’t miss key skill-building moments, and it helps maintain structure and group harmony.

5. Confidentiality & Privacy

All personal and health-related information is kept confidential. We comply with FERPA and HIPAA standards.

BBU protects the privacy of every participant and family.

 

We commit to:

 

  • Safeguarding all personal, educational, and health-related information
  • Following FERPA and HIPAA guidelines
  • Using collected information only for program improvement, safety, and individual support

What this means: Your stories stay with us. Your documents are secure. Your family’s trust is our priority.

6. Media & Photo Release

Photos or videos may be taken for promotional purposes. Families can opt out by completing a media release opt-out form.

BBU celebrates the achievements of our participants, and we love to highlight their progress!

We may take photos or videos during programming for use in:

 

  • Social media
  • Newsletters
  • Grant reporting
  • Educational materials

Families may opt out of media usage at any time by submitting a signed opt-out form. We will never share identifying information without consent.

7. Safety & Emergency Procedures

BBU maintains a safe environment through emergency protocols, first-aid trained staff, and updated contact info. Participants who are ill must remain home until symptom-free for 24 hours.

 

Our safety commitments include:

 

  • Trained staff in first aid and emergency response
  • Emergency drills and procedures
  • COVID-safe practices, if applicable
  • Requiring that emergency contact information remains current
  • Participants with a fever, vomiting, or other symptoms must stay home for 24 hours symptom-free

We also maintain behavior response plans and risk management procedures tailored to special needs environments.
